With the first 'Baby Boomers' turning 60 this year, regulators warn that investment fraud among seniors, which already accounts for nearly half of all investor complaints received, could grow significantly. Scams against seniors abound. “Issues surrounding Senior Investment Fraud are quickly taking the media by storm. In this program we will demonstrate that we will not tolerate the victimization of senior investors by con artists. The most effective weapon against senior investment fraud is a one-two punch of aggressive enforcement efforts combined with financial education to protect investors from unscrupulous individuals,” said Senior Producer Christian Kelch.
A survey by the North American Securities Administrators Association (NASAA) shows senior investment fraud accounts for nearly 50% of all complaints received by state securities regulators. That number has increased from the 2005 survey, when 28% percent of fraud reports involved the elderly.
